A leading recruitment agency is seeking an experienced Pensions Officer in East London for a long-term temporary role. The candidate will manage pension administration, ensuring compliance with regulations while processing calculations.

Ideal candidates will have experience in pension services and excellent attention to detail, supported by proficiency in relevant administration systems.

This role offers competitive pay of £20 per hour in a supportive team environ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at Morgan Hunt UK Limited

Know Your Pensions Inside Out

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of pension regulations and administration processes. Familiarise yourself with the latest compliance requirements, as this will show your potential employer that you're serious about the role and understand the intricacies involved.

Showcase Your Attention to Detail

Since attention to detail is crucial for a Pensions Officer, prepare examples from your past work where your meticulousness made a difference. Whether it was catching an error in calculations or ensuring compliance, these anecdotes will highlight your suitability for the role.

Familiarise Yourself with Administration Systems

If you know which administration systems are commonly used in the industry, make sure to mention your experience with them. If you’re not familiar with specific systems, do a bit of research beforehand so you can discuss how you would adapt to new software quickly.

Prepare Questions for Them

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the team environment and the challenges they face in pension administration.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
